- [ ] Verify cold-start behavior of the Lanternfold signing handlers before the ceremony window opens. The Quorumgate functions scale to zero overnight, and the first invocation can take up to nine seconds, which previously caused the HSM session to time out mid-attestation. Priya from the Velstrom platform team will pre-warm both handlers fifteen minutes prior. Once warm invocations are confirmed in the dashboard, unlock the ceremony vault using the passphrase below.

vault phrase of yawep-kawif = ralael-fenwyn-julael

Ticket: Catalog cache invalidation on price updates

The Marrowfield product catalog serves stale prices for up to 40 minutes after a bulk update because invalidation keys only cover SKU-level edits. Proposed fix: fan out invalidation to category and bundle keys. Future maintainers should note the bundle-key fanout is rate-limited. This change requires sign-off before deploy from the service owner.

signatory, yahog-badug: Quenix Ulaael

Hey folks — quick handover before I'm out. The slimmed base images for the Polliwog plugin runtime are live; we dropped about 400MB by stripping the debug toolchain. Plugin authors: rebuild against the new minimal base and your layers should shrink too. Publishing to the Fernhollow registry still requires signed manifests. For this release cycle, sign your plugin images with the key provided directly below.

rollout seal: bky19_kgb2hXGnHH5Sui9dSHC

## Deployment

Huskmail's bounce processor ships as a single container and deploys via the Farrowgate pipeline. Push to main triggers staging; production requires a tagged release. The service reads its settings from the environment at boot — there is no hot reload, so a restart is required after any change. Before your first deploy, review the production values, which are as follows.

service settings:
ralael:
  pin: 7453
  tenant: zorath
  seal: seal_087806e4
  metrics_host: metrics.ralael.paliqworks.example
  standby_team: fraath
  escalation: praok-istiel
  nonce: 10e083